Swissport ground staff on strike at BRU
As of Tuesday morning 8/22, Swissport baggage handlers and ramp staff have been on strike. Apparently the strike is continuing today. I checked in for a SN flight at 9:00 before the strike began, boarded, and the plane left after a long delay (due to minimal ramp staff) without any bags.
What a disaster - a vacation with no luggage for the foreseeable future. Does anyone have experience with filing a claim with SN for reimbursement of expenses for new clothes, toiletries, etc? As I understand it, one exception to the EU rules that require compensation is that the airline isn't required to compensate in case of strike. Also, how is the amount determined?
